As the rising of mass culture since80s of last century, its critical theoryhas become one of the most critical theory on pondering and reflecting people’s own lifein today’s society. Mass culture is an international phenomenon which has developed fornearly100years in western countries, accompanied by mature market mechanism andthe development of industrial economy. Now in our living environment, our thinking,thoughts and even feelings are always affected by mass culture unconsciously.Therefore, recognizing and understanding mass culture is very important to us. Byinterpreting Adorno’s critical theory of mass culture, this paper analyses the forms,features and functions of mass culture as well as concludes his criticisms on capitalismand mass culture. Besides, on the basis of that, it also discusses the significance andenlightenment in today’s society. This article consists of four parts.The first part: Exordium. This part simply concludes Adorno’s life and work,aswell as expounds the research situation of his critical theory of mass culture in Chinaand western countries and introduces the purpose and significance of writing this paper.The second part: The background of Adorno’s critical theory of mass culture whichmainly tells the historical background of Adorno’s theory and his personal experiences,analyzing the shift in Adorno’s mind and the formation of the critical theory of massculture during the period in Germany impacted by Fascism and the time exiled in theUnited States.The third part: The content and functions of Adorno’s critical theory of massculture, analyzing the features of mass culture:commercialization,standardization andpseudo-individuation. This paper expounds Adorno’s sharp criticism on mass culture’scheating, educational, and assimilating functions. Meanwhile, this part provides atheoretical background and principle standpoint for its enlightenment in todays’s societyfor the next part.The fourth part: The enlightenment of Adorno’s critical theory of mass culture intoday’s society. On the basis of above introduction and analysis of the theory, this part gives objective evaluation on the theory and discusses its positive significance andlimitations for China and western countries in today’s society.
